Estella Blain was born on March 30, 1930 in Paris, France. She was an actress and writer, known for
The White Horse Inn (1960),
Angelique and the King (1966) and
Çiplaklar (1971). She was married to Demir Gorgun, Michel Bonjean and
Gérard Blain. She died on January 1, 1982 in Port-Vendres, Pyrénées-Orientales, France.
